| cd01833 | XynB_like | 3.37e-35 | 40 | 277 | 1 | 155 | SGNH_hydrolase subfamily, similar to Ruminococcus flavefaciens XynB. Most likely a secreted hydrolase with xylanase activity. SGNH hydrolases are a diverse family of lipases and esterases. The tertiary fold of the enzyme is substantially different from that of the alpha/beta hydrolase family and unique among all known hydrolases; its active site closely resembles the Ser-His-Asp(Glu) triad found in other serine hydrolases. |
